GM Repair Insights Website

The GM Repair Insights website is back up after being down for a number of months. The Repairer News section of the site has solutions to specific issues for GM vehicles, such as wind noise on full-size trucks. With the re-publishing of this website, comes two new issues of the Insights magazine.

The Winter 2020 issue features an article on advanced driver assistance systems (ADAS) sensors and windshield glass. The role they play in ADAS, and the importance of choosing the correct parts. There is also an article that covers full-size pickup frame repair. The article highlights the importance of utilizing three-dimensional measuring equipment. In addition, it specifies why removing certain components is critical for safety and for easier access to the sectioning location. Keep your eye out for a link at the bottom of the article for a video of the frame repair procedure.

I-CAR RTS will continue to make you aware of new editions of Insights magazine as they become available on the GM Repair Insights website. Always follow OEM procedures to ensure a complete, safe, and quality repair.
